The Undisputed Reign of Chaos: Sonny & Brenda
Ah, Sonny Corinthos and Brenda Barrett. If any couple has ever embodied the phrase "their love is a disaster for all who witness it," it's these two. Sonny, the mob boss with a heart of gold (usually), and Brenda, the unpredictable whirlwind with a penchant for finding trouble wherever she goes. Their reunions were always heralded by the collective groan of the Port Charles population, particularly those closest to them. Think about poor Carly Corinthos, constantly caught in the crossfire of Sonny’s enduring, albeit often misguided, feelings for Brenda. Carly’s already volatile temper would reach supernova levels every time Brenda’s name was even whispered. And it wasn't just Carly; Jason Morgan, Sonny’s ever-loyal right-hand man, often found himself having to clean up the messes created by their tempestuous dynamic, his stoic demeanor cracking under the pressure of their constant drama. Even minor characters would get swept up, forced to choose sides or become collateral damage in their epic, on-again, off-again saga. Their passion was undeniable, but it came at the cost of peace for an entire city.

The Toxic Tango: Nikolas & Ava
Now, let’s talk about Nikolas Cassadine and Ava Jerome. This pairing is a masterclass in mutual destruction and how it inevitably spills onto others. Their attraction is a dark, twisted thing, fueled by shared secrets, manipulations, and a healthy dose of narcissism. When these two are together, the air in Port Charles thickens with suspicion and impending doom. Consider poor Elizabeth Webber, who has had the misfortune of being involved with Nikolas multiple times. Every time Nikolas and Ava’s orbit collided, Liz was guaranteed to be hurt, confused, or forced into making impossible choices. And the collateral damage extended to the Cassadine family itself. Spencer Cassadine, Nikolas’s son, has had to navigate the treacherous waters of his father’s increasingly questionable relationships, often finding himself caught between his father's manipulations and Ava's calculated schemes. The entire Cassadine estate seems to hum with their toxicity, turning once-grand halls into a breeding ground for deceit and hurt. They bring out the worst in each other, and by extension, they amplify the worst traits in anyone unfortunate enough to be entangled in their web.

The Enduring Storm: Carly & Sonny (Again, But Differently)
While Sonny and Brenda represent a specific brand of chaos, the enduring, ever-evolving relationship between Carly Corinthos and Sonny Corinthos deserves its own category. Their love is legendary, a cornerstone of General Hospital. However, their path to happiness is paved with broken promises, misunderstandings, and the constant, gnawing presence of betrayal (whether intentional or not). When Carly and Sonny are in crisis mode – which is often – the entire Corinthos organization is in turmoil. Their children, especially Michael Corinthos and Morgan Corinthos (in his time), have been deeply affected, forced to deal with their parents' volatile relationship, the ever-present danger of Sonny’s mob life, and the emotional fallout of their parents' frequent separations and reconciliations. Even characters like Sam McCall, who has had her own complex history with Sonny, find their lives disrupted when Sonny and Carly's world implodes. They bring out the worst in each other through their stubbornness, their pride, and their inability to communicate effectively, creating a perpetual storm that churns up the lives of everyone around them. It’s a testament to their star power that viewers remain invested, even as they brace for the inevitable fallout.
